Why block YouTube ads?

You should be blocking ads on YouTube simply because it’s convenient. YouTube has gotten way too comfortable with displaying advertisements over the years, placing more than one on a single video. Aside from being annoying, it interrupts your online experience. So, here are some benefits of blocking ads on YouTube:

  • Skip middle-of-the-video ads. You already watched an ad at the beginning of the video, and you deserve to watch a 15-minute video without additional annoyances. YouTube ad blockers let you enjoy seamless streaming altogether.
  • Avoid unskippable ads. Some advertisers or YouTubers decide that you can’t skip a particular ad, making you sit through a 20-second video about something you may not even care about. The easiest way to avoid this is, you’ve guessed it… getting a reliable ad blocker.
  • Ensure more privacy. YouTube collects your personal information to personalize ads and lure you into the consumerism trap. Getting an ad blocker in a VPN package ensures data privacy as well as third-party tracker avoidance.

YouTube Premium for ad-free YouTube – is it worth the money?

Whether YouTube Premium is worth your money depends on how much YouTube you watch and what perks you need. YouTube Premium is a paid subscription that completely removes ads on YouTube and lets you enjoy videos in the background or download them. You also get access to YouTube Music Premium.

However, even many Reddit users agree that getting background play and removing ads is just not worth paying $11.99/month. Especially if you watch only a few videos per day.

Instead, you can pay around 5 times less and get a VPN with an ad blocker. For instance, if you get NordVPN Threat Protection, you get to block ads for only $2.49/month. Not to mention that you get a top-notch VPN service to protect your personal data.

Get YouTube Premium cheaper with a VPN

One of the benefits of getting a VPN is that it can help you get YouTube Premium cheaper. For instance, YouTube Premium costs $11.99/month in the US. If you use a VPN to connect to Israel, you’re going to get a $5.59/month lower price. Same with Thailand – once connected, you’re going to save $7.59/month.

Because even the best VPNs generally cost a few bucks per month only, you’re still going to save money on YouTube Premium after getting a VPN. This way, you’re going to have both YouTube Premium and a VPN service for a cheaper price than when buying YouTube Premium in the US alone.
